Our warehouse moving process in Stanton typically takes 2 to 7 days depending on facility size, inventory volume, and equipment complexity. We begin with a detailed site assessment of both your current location and new warehouse space to identify structural constraints, doorway widths, dock heights, and aisle configurations. Our team uses industrial-grade moving equipment including heavy-duty dollies rated for 1,500+ pounds, pallet jacks, air-ride moving trucks, and shrink-wrap materials to protect your inventory from Orange County's coastal salt air and inland dust. We coordinate with Stanton's Planning Department to ensure all permits are secured at an average cost of $150-$300, and we handle the complete inventory documentation process. Most Stanton warehouse moves require 6-12 professional movers working simultaneously to maintain operational continuity.
